Tripura NEET PG Bond and Stipend: For students applying through Tripura NEET PG 2025 counselling, it is very important to understand the bond and penalty rules before locking a seat. Tripura has one of the strictest bond structures in the country, especially for clinical courses. Candidates pursuing a clinical degree must serve a 3-year compulsory bond with a penalty of ₹50 lakhs in case of non-compliance. For pre-clinical and para-clinical degree courses, the penalty is slightly lower at ₹35 lakhs, while for diploma students, the penalty is ₹10 lakhs. These bond conditions are designed to retain doctors within the state’s healthcare system, which often faces specialist shortages. Aspirants should carefully evaluate these obligations before opting for a postgraduate seat in Tripura.

Tripura PG Medical Stipend for Government Medical College
| College Type | 1st Year | 2nd Year | 3rd Year |
|---|---|---|---|
| Tripura State Govt Medical College | ₹55,200 | ₹56,925 | ₹58,650 |
